Hobby Boss 1/35 Russian T-40 Light Tank Kit Details

This 1/35 scale entry from Hobby Boss recreates the T-40 light tank with attention to the mechanical updates that marked its development. The model captures the shift to a welded hull and torsion-bar suspension, reflecting the evolution from the T-37 and T-38 series.

Why Model the T-40?

The T-40 offered improved hull protection thanks to its boat-shaped welded design and stepped up armament with a 12.7mm DShK heavy machine gun, unlike the older 7.62mm DT. Builders receive a kit of over 300 parts, allowing for detailed assembly and accurate surface representation.

Specifications

  • Scale: 1/35
  • Dimensions: Length 110mm, Width 65.5mm
  • Material: Plastic with brass wire
  • Part Count: 300+ parts
  • Photo-Etched Parts: Included
  • Track Links: 182 individual pieces

Construction Advice

Expect a rewarding build with multi-directional slide moulded parts and fine photo-etched details. The 182 separate track links are a highlight for modellers who prefer authentic, articulated track runs and realistic suspension layout.

Handle etched brass with care using fine tweezers and consider bending tools for accurate shaping. A small amount of CA glue bonds these parts effectively to plastic surfaces.
Some internal components and small details benefit from pre-painting, but plan for touch-ups after final assembly to blend joins and seams.
